VDOT scripted action - updated?

Hey guys, does anyone know how we could implement the updated Virtual Desktop Optimization tool to run with scripted actions?

We've used the old one but I do not see any windows 11 specific scripted action, and it appears to be written differently than the script that VDOT has if you'd install it off of their Github.

Does the nerdio version pull the updates from the Github, or is it written in such a way that the services etc removed do not change over time? The reason I ask is because the script in nerdio is different than the one off of the Github, and they are adding windows 11 services to remove as time goes on.

Dave Stephenson

Hey, Travis, I know we've had some discussions internally about updating the scripts for the VDOT stuff, but where the latest version is so customizable, see Virtual Desktop Automation Tool, it'd be a bit difficult to implement a scalable optimization script that would appeal to the masses.

It's possible that we could do something with Shell Apps that just references the latest updates from the VDOT repo, and lets you customize it per account with variables, but I don't know if that will be flexible enough without needing to maintain multiple versions of the Shell App.

Out of curiosity, what problems are you running into that require admin rights?
Do you still run into problems if you utilize credentials in the script?
